Writing Your Own Teacher Appreciation Message

Creating authentic appreciation messages requires thoughtful reflection on your teacher's specific impact and contributions.

Start by identifying specific moments when your teacher made a difference in your academic or personal growth. Consider their teaching style, the subjects they taught, and how they supported you during challenges. The most meaningful messages connect general appreciation to specific examples of the teacher's influence.

Focus on the teacher's unique qualities rather than generic praise. Did they stay after school to help you? Did they adapt their teaching style to match your learning needs? Did they provide career guidance or personal support? These specific details make your message memorable and personal.

Keep your tone sincere but not overly sentimental. Teachers appreciate honest gratitude that acknowledges their professional skills and personal care. Avoid clichés and instead use your own voice to express genuine appreciation for their impact on your education and development.

Consider the relationship you had with the teacher when choosing your message tone. A formal teacher might appreciate a more structured thank you, while a teacher who used humor in class might enjoy a lighter approach. Match your message style to your teacher's personality and your relationship dynamic.

Include specific outcomes or changes the teacher helped you achieve. Whether it's improved grades, increased confidence, or career inspiration, connecting your gratitude to concrete results shows the teacher the real impact of their work. This makes your message both meaningful and memorable.

Remember to proofread your message before sharing it. A well-written appreciation note reflects the communication skills your teacher helped you develop. Whether you're writing a card, email, or social media post, take time to craft a message that honors your teacher's dedication to excellence.

How long should a graduation message to a teacher be?

A graduation message to a teacher should be 2-4 sentences long, focusing on specific impact and genuine gratitude rather than length.

What should I include in a teacher appreciation message?

Include specific examples of the teacher's impact, mention particular subjects or support they provided, and express genuine gratitude for their dedication.

Is it appropriate to give teachers graduation messages?

Yes, teacher appreciation messages are appropriate and welcomed by educators who value recognition of their professional impact on students.

Can I send a digital graduation message to my teacher?

Digital messages are acceptable and often preferred, especially through school email systems or approved communication platforms following school policies.

Should graduation messages to teachers be formal or casual?

Match your message tone to your relationship with the teacher and their personality, maintaining respectful appreciation regardless of formality level.
